Masatkhal
Masatkhal is a village located in Simlapal subdivision of Bankura district in West Bengal, India. It is situated 9.7km away from sub-district headquarter Simlapal. Bankura is the district headquarter of Masatkhal village. As per 2009 stats, Simlapal is the gram panchayat of Masatkhal village.

About Masatkhal
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Masatkhal is 328870. The village spans a total geographical area of 128.5 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 722151. Khatra is nearest town to Masatkhal village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 36km away.

Population of Masatkhal
According to the 2011 Census, Masatkhal has a total population of about 479, with approximately 239 males and 240 females. The sex ratio is around 1004 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 56 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 72.03%, with male literacy at about 76.57% and female literacy near 67.50%.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 479 | 239 | 240 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 56 | 32 | 24 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 345 | 183 | 162 |
Illiterate Population | 134 | 56 | 78 |
Connectivity of Masatkhal
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Masatkhal. As per the 2011 stats, Masatkhal had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
